Buttigieg firmly stated, "It's wrong, Donald Trump lost, and I think he knows that, I think he's lying." He emphasized that denying the election results is politically detrimental, noting, "voters have a dim view of election deniers." He added that candidates like Vance will face setbacks, as seen in outcomes from the 2022 elections where election deniers often lost. Buttigieg characterized Vance's position as "shameful" and indicative of a broader political mistake as elections approach.
Vance, on a separate occasion, stated, "I've answered this question a million times," despite having avoided directly addressing whether Trump lost the election. This suggests a lack of transparency in his views. Buttigieg's critique of Vance revolved around the idea that such obfuscation and denial of clear electoral outcomes do not resonate well with voters looking for honesty in political representation.
